Is September a Good Time to Golf in Knoxville?

September in Knoxville tends to get underestimated. Golfers who had a rough August often assume the shoulder-season badge means genuinely mild conditions, but the average high is still 83°F — only 3 degrees cooler than August — so the heat doesn't simply vanish. What does change sharply is the rain: August delivers 17 precipitation days, and September drops to 12, making it the 3rd-driest month of the year. Peak wind comes in at just 7.6 mph, the 2nd-calmest of any month. The combination of fewer interruptions and calmer air makes September play better than its temperature suggests.

The other thing that catches people off guard is the 19°F daily swing between the 64°F morning low and the 83°F afternoon high. Early tee times feel almost fall-like with cool air, then the back nine can warm up fast. Layering isn't just an October strategy — it applies here too.

Best Tee Times in September

Book a morning tee time — ideally at or shortly after 6 AM — to take advantage of the 64°F low before temperatures climb toward 83°F; afternoon slots risk the same heat discomfort that defines August. With only 12 precipitation days spread across the month, there are more playable windows than most golfers expect coming off a rain-heavy August. Compare to Other Months

September improves meaningfully on August, cutting five rainy days and arriving with a cooler average high of 83°F versus 86°F, while winds stay essentially the same. Compared to October, September runs 11 degrees warmer and adds two more precipitation days, so golfers who want milder temperatures should plan to return in October, but those who don't mind the heat will find September slightly wetter. October's wind nudges up by 0.6 mph — a negligible difference, but September edges it out as the calmer month.

Knoxville, TN in September: FAQ

Is September a good month to golf in Knoxville?

Yes, and often better than visitors expect. With only 12 precipitation days, it's the 3rd-driest month of the year, and peak winds average just 7.6 mph — the 2nd-calmest of any month. The main caveat is the average high of 83°F, which means afternoon rounds can still be warm; morning tee times are the straightforward fix.

How does September weather in Knoxville compare to fall golf months?

September sits in a transitional spot: it's 11 degrees warmer than October and carries two more rainy days, but it's noticeably calmer and drier than August. Golfers who want genuine fall temperatures should wait for October's average high of 72°F, but those who book September will still find fewer weather interruptions than they likely had all summer.
